Transaction

10bcac1ca503197d46519631306d1d71fb0b5c53bd6fe2fdf77054034ef4c3cb

Summary

In Block367253
TimeFri, 22 Sep 2023 18:15:00 UTC
Total Input934.20555845 Nebula
Total Output968.20555845 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
607741 Confirmations968.20555845 Nebula
Raw Transaction